Magic Breakfast is a charity that delivers healthy breakfast food and provides expert advice to schools in the UK, to support children at risk of hunger with fuel for learning at the start of the school day. Whilst the charity had undertaken research with partner schools, a gap in knowledge was pupils’ and parents’ perspectives of school breakfast provision and experiences of poverty and hunger. We were commissioned to conduct a national piece of multi-method research to gather these perspectives.
A mixed methodology was adopted to engage parents and carers as well as pupils from primary schools, secondary schools and special schools across the UK. This included online surveys, focus groups and one to one interviews. Different techniques were used to be inclusive of younger children and individuals with disabilities and additional needs. Discussions explored morning routines, existing school breakfast provision and the impact of eating, or not eating, a nutritious breakfast.
The research findings and report we produced have been widely used by the charity to lobby for change including in parliament and in their communications with donors to evidence the impact and value of Magic Breakfast’s offer. The report, which was informed by our findings, can be found here.
